What are the different testing methods of Sperm DNA fragmentation?

SDF tests are generally classified into two groups: direct and indirect.  In direct tests, the extent of sperm DNA damage is measured using probes and dyes. However, indirect tests assess the susceptibility of DNA to denaturation which occurs more commonly in fragmented DNA. The most commonly used methods to measure SDF are:

  • Terminal deoxynucleotidyl transferase dUTP nick end labeling (TUNEL)
  • Sperm chromatin structure assay (SCSA)
  • Sperm chromatin dispersion (SCD) test.
